NCAA Tournament on CBS: Regional semifinal tip-times

 

CBS Sports' exclusive live coverage of NCAA Division I Men's Basketball Championship continues with regional semifinals on Friday, March 28

Tip-Times announced for regional finals on Saturday, March 29

CBS Sports' exclusive coverage of the 2008 NCAA Division I Men's Basketball Championship continues on Friday, March 28 (7 p.m.-midnight, ET) with broadcasts of the regional semifinals. The regional finals will be broadcast on Saturday, March 29 (6:30-11 p.m., ET) and Sunday, March 30 (2-7 p.m., ET). On Saturday Xavier takes on UCLA in the first game followed by North Carolina playing Louisville.

On Saturday, the Division II Men's Basketball Championship (2:30-5 p.m., ET) tips-off the day followed by "The Road to the Final Four," hosted by Greg Gumbel, Clark Kellogg and Seth Davis (5-6:30 p.m., ET).

Bob Dekas is the coordinating producer of CBS Sports' NCAA basketball coverage, and Bob Fishman is the lead director. Eric Mann is Senior Producer of "The Road to the Final Four" and Bob Matina directs.

Tony Petitti is Executive Vice President and Executive Producer, CBS Sports.

Following are the tip-times and announce/production teams for Friday's regional semifinal games and Saturday's regional final games. All games are broadcast in high definition.
